Get well soon, as others have said.

Hopefully the driver can be tracked down - has a report been made to the police?

If not, you can, I think, put a claim through the MIB - make sure you keep receipts &c for out of pocket expenses, bike repairs and so forth, and a diary of how the pain is, and any restrictions on movement &c. Photograph the injuries too.
